

Best Toilet Repair & Replacement in Creola, AL
From leaks to clogs, our toilet repair and replacement services in Creola, AL address all toilet issues. If you need a new toilet installed, our experts will guide you through the selection process and ensure proper installation. For immediate help, reach us at 877-426-4008!